Output 3d5e12661ea3b647d66eb087e3ee698d7b2f83ca635a1c6f518ec2f96ab322cf:3

value
26838940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c20ead49ab5858ef11c99505568f9dd2fa8effe OP_EQUAL
address
MATtawEwzEWHTy4Y3jKZFNwNYGGyM2k5B4
transaction
3d5e12661ea3b647d66eb087e3ee698d7b2f83ca635a1c6f518ec2f96ab322cf
spent
true